1 Expression of XCR1 in normal ovarian surface epithelium and the IOSE and borderline EOC cell lines.
Expression of XCR1 in normal ovarian surface epithelium and the IOSE and borderline EOC cell lines. A, a representative image of XCR1 expression in a specimen from a normal ovary. Black arrow indicates the ovarian surface epithelium in the normal ovary. Brown – XCR1, blue – hemotoxylin. Images were generated using an Aperio ScanScope digital slide scanner. Magnification: × 10. B, expression of XCR1 in the indicated IOSE cell line T1074 was detected by flow cytometry analysis and immunofluorescent staining. Cell surface expression of XCR1 in IOSE was analyzed by flow cytometry analysis. Solid thick line – XCR1 expression, solid thin line – negative control (secondary antibody only). Images (× 40) shown are representative of at least 3 independent experiments. The fluorescent signal from XCR1 staining (red) was overlaid with DAPI staining (blue). C, Cell surface expression of XCR1 in the borderline EOC cell lines was detected with flow cytometry analysis. Solid thick line – XCR1 expression, solid thin line – negative control (secondary antibody only). Representative of at least 3 independent experiments. Mijung Kim et al. Mol Cancer Res 2012;10: ©2012 by American Association for Cancer Research
